What is the difference between Cohort and Foundations?

Cohort is group-based peer learning facilitated by a senior CFO. Five other finance leaders are in the room with you, learning the same frameworks at the same time. There is no personalized mentor and no sign-off on your individual deliverables. You leave with knowledge, frameworks, peer relationships, and applied templates — but the work product is yours alone. Foundations is one-on-one. You get a personal senior CFO mentor, biweekly sessions, and a Graduation Portfolio with the four documented outcomes (budget, GAAP, MEC, forecast) reviewed and signed off by the mentor. If your company needs proof that the work has been done — for an audit, a sponsor, a board — Foundations is the right fit.

How does the cohort format work?

Cohorts launch quarterly. Each cohort is 4–6 finance leaders curated by Executive Allies for stage and industry fit. The cohort meets virtually once per month for 90 minutes — 30 minutes of framework teaching by the facilitator, 45 minutes of peer Q&A and case discussion, 15 minutes of commitments for the next session. Between sessions you have access to a private discussion channel and the recorded curriculum library. Cohort engagements run 12 months. We do not record the peer discussion portion of the sessions — that's where company specifics come up, and members are more candid when the conversation is off the record. We do record the framework teaching for replay and library inclusion.

Why is the Cohort tier cheaper if it covers the same curriculum?

The curriculum content is the same. What's different is the delivery model. In Cohort, a single senior CFO's time is shared across 4–6 participants in a group format — that economic leverage lets us offer the tier at a lower price. There is no personalized 1:1 coaching, no customization, no MEC sprint, no GAAP review, and no certified outcomes. Cohort delivers exposure and frameworks; Foundations and above deliver personalized transformation with mentor-validated outcomes.
